The pair cluster (dimer) is studied within the framework of the extended Hubbard model and the grand canonical ensemble. The elastic interatomic interactions and thermal vibrational energy of the atoms are taken into account. The total grand potential is constructed, from which the equation of state is derived. In equilibrium state, the deformation of cluster size, as well as its derivatives, are studied as a function of the temperature and the external magnetic and electric fields. In particular, the thermal expansion, magnetostriction and electrostriction effects are examined for arbitrary temperature, in a wide range of Hamiltonian parameters. (C) 2019 Elsevier B.V.
